cereal¶
Bindings for ::cereal namespace
- class pyrosetta.rosetta.cereal.BinaryInputArchive¶
Bases:
InputArchive_cereal_BinaryInputArchive_1_t
- __init__(*args, **kwargs)¶
Overloaded function.
__init__(self: pyrosetta.rosetta.cereal.BinaryInputArchive, stream: pyrosetta.rosetta.std.istream) -> None
__init__(self: pyrosetta.rosetta.cereal.BinaryInputArchive, arg0: pyrosetta.rosetta.cereal.BinaryInputArchive) -> None
- _pybind11_conduit_v1_()¶
- assign(self: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t, : pyrosetta.rosetta.cereal.detail.InputArchiveBase) pyrosetta.rosetta.cereal.detail.InputArchiveBase ¶
C++: cereal::detail::InputArchiveBase::operator=(const class cereal::detail::InputArchiveBase &) –> class cereal::detail::InputArchiveBase &
- getPolymorphicName(self: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t, id: int) str ¶
C++: cereal::InputArchive<cereal::BinaryInputArchive, 1>::getPolymorphicName(const unsigned int) –> std::string
C++: cereal::InputArchive<cereal::BinaryInputArchive, 1>::getSharedPointer(const unsigned int) –> class std::shared_ptr<void>
- loadBinary(self: pyrosetta.rosetta.cereal.BinaryInputArchive, data: capsule, size: int) None ¶
C++: cereal::BinaryInputArchive::loadBinary(void *const, std::size_t) –> void
- registerPolymorphicName(self: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t, id: int, name: str) None ¶
C++: cereal::InputArchive<cereal::BinaryInputArchive, 1>::registerPolymorphicName(const unsigned int, const std::string &) –> void
C++: cereal::InputArchive<cereal::BinaryInputArchive, 1>::registerSharedPointer(const unsigned int, class std::shared_ptr<void>) –> void
- class pyrosetta.rosetta.cereal.BinaryOutputArchive¶
Bases:
OutputArchive_cereal_BinaryOutputArchive_1_t
- __init__(*args, **kwargs)¶
Overloaded function.
__init__(self: pyrosetta.rosetta.cereal.BinaryOutputArchive, stream: pyrosetta.rosetta.std.ostream) -> None
__init__(self: pyrosetta.rosetta.cereal.BinaryOutputArchive, arg0: pyrosetta.rosetta.cereal.BinaryOutputArchive) -> None
- _pybind11_conduit_v1_()¶
- assign(self: pyrosetta.rosetta.cereal.OutputArchive_cereal_BinaryOutputArchive_1_t, : pyrosetta.rosetta.cereal.detail.OutputArchiveBase) pyrosetta.rosetta.cereal.detail.OutputArchiveBase ¶
C++: cereal::detail::OutputArchiveBase::operator=(const class cereal::detail::OutputArchiveBase &) –> class cereal::detail::OutputArchiveBase &
- registerPolymorphicType(self: pyrosetta.rosetta.cereal.OutputArchive_cereal_BinaryOutputArchive_1_t, name: str) int ¶
C++: cereal::OutputArchive<cereal::BinaryOutputArchive, 1>::registerPolymorphicType(const char *) –> unsigned int
C++: cereal::OutputArchive<cereal::BinaryOutputArchive, 1>::registerSharedPointer(const void *) –> unsigned int
- saveBinary(self: pyrosetta.rosetta.cereal.BinaryOutputArchive, data: capsule, size: int) None ¶
C++: cereal::BinaryOutputArchive::saveBinary(const void *, std::size_t) –> void
- class p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t¶
Bases:
InputArchiveBase
- __init__(*args, **kwargs)¶
Overloaded function.
__init__(self: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t, derived: cereal::BinaryInputArchive) -> None
__init__(self: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t, arg0: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t) -> None
- _pybind11_conduit_v1_()¶
- assign(self: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t, : pyrosetta.rosetta.cereal.detail.InputArchiveBase) pyrosetta.rosetta.cereal.detail.InputArchiveBase ¶
C++: cereal::detail::InputArchiveBase::operator=(const class cereal::detail::InputArchiveBase &) –> class cereal::detail::InputArchiveBase &
- getPolymorphicName(self: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t, id: int) str ¶
C++: cereal::InputArchive<cereal::BinaryInputArchive, 1>::getPolymorphicName(const unsigned int) –> std::string
C++: cereal::InputArchive<cereal::BinaryInputArchive, 1>::getSharedPointer(const unsigned int) –> class std::shared_ptr<void>
- registerPolymorphicName(self: pyrosetta.rosetta.cereal.InputArchive_cereal_BinaryInputArchive_1_t, id: int, name: str) None ¶
C++: cereal::InputArchive<cereal::BinaryInputArchive, 1>::registerPolymorphicName(const unsigned int, const std::string &) –> void
C++: cereal::InputArchive<cereal::BinaryInputArchive, 1>::registerSharedPointer(const unsigned int, class std::shared_ptr<void>) –> void
- class pyrosetta.rosetta.cereal.OutputArchive_cereal_BinaryOutputArchive_1_t¶
Bases:
OutputArchiveBase
- __init__(*args, **kwargs)¶
Overloaded function.
__init__(self: pyrosetta.rosetta.cereal.OutputArchive_cereal_BinaryOutputArchive_1_t, derived: cereal::BinaryOutputArchive) -> None
__init__(self: pyrosetta.rosetta.cereal.OutputArchive_cereal_BinaryOutputArchive_1_t, arg0: pyrosetta.rosetta.cereal.OutputArchive_cereal_BinaryOutputArchive_1_t) -> None
- _pybind11_conduit_v1_()¶
- assign(self: pyrosetta.rosetta.cereal.OutputArchive_cereal_BinaryOutputArchive_1_t, : pyrosetta.rosetta.cereal.detail.OutputArchiveBase) pyrosetta.rosetta.cereal.detail.OutputArchiveBase ¶
C++: cereal::detail::OutputArchiveBase::operator=(const class cereal::detail::OutputArchiveBase &) –> class cereal::detail::OutputArchiveBase &
- registerPolymorphicType(self: pyrosetta.rosetta.cereal.OutputArchive_cereal_BinaryOutputArchive_1_t, name: str) int ¶
C++: cereal::OutputArchive<cereal::BinaryOutputArchive, 1>::registerPolymorphicType(const char *) –> unsigned int
C++: cereal::OutputArchive<cereal::BinaryOutputArchive, 1>::registerSharedPointer(const void *) –> unsigned int